synchronized、ReentrantLock,retur
2020-10-23 本文已影响0人
屎倒淋头还嚼便
ReentrantLock(手动释放锁:lock.unLock();),return不会释放锁
synchronized(自动释放锁:方法结束就自动释放锁),return可以释放锁
image.png前面那个位置,换成synchronized,代码可以正常运行
ReentrantLock(手动释放锁:lock.unLock();),return不会释放锁
synchronized(自动释放锁:方法结束就自动释放锁),return可以释放锁
image.png前面那个位置,换成synchronized,代码可以正常运行